The company's financial performance in Q4 2025 was strong, with revenue up 11.21% YoY, net income up 36.10% YoY, and EPS up 39.13% YoY.

In Q4 2025, PCB Bancorp showed strong growth with revenue increasing to $28.48M (up 11.21% YoY), net income rising to $9.08M (up 36.10% YoY), and EPS improving to $0.64 (up 39.13% YoY).
